Abstract

The utility model provides a lamp device which comprises a plurality of condensing seats, a plurality of light-emitting diodes and at least a circuit board. The condensing seats are arranged in different planes. Each light-emitting diode comprises a luminous body, two pins and two projections which are respectively arranged on the two pins. Each projection is spaced on the end of the pin. The part from the projections of the light-emitting diodes to the ends of the light-emitting diodes is inserted into the circuit board. The luminous bodies of the light-emitting diodes are stretched into each condensing seat through a hole of the condensing seat. The projections of the light-emitting diodes can control the depth of the light-emitting diode to be inserted into the circuit board, thereby causing that the luminous bodies of the light-emitting diodes can be stretched into the condensing seats.

Background technology
Consult Fig. 1, Fig. 2, shown in accompanying drawing be a kind of known car lamp device 1, it comprises condensed light base 11, light emitting diode 12 and circuit board 13 that plural number is arranged.Each condensed light base 11 is equipped with a hole 111, be generally the third dimension of asking overall appearance, these condensed light bases 11 all are not to be arranged in same plane, but arrange (as shown in Figure 1) or slightly difference of height, differential seat angle ground are arranged and constituted curved surface shape (scheming not show) with stepped height.
Consult Fig. 2; for the height that cooperates condensed light base 11 rises and falls; when these light emitting diodes 12 are installed; be to be inserted in advance on the circuit board 13; after sending the fluid welding stove to and welding; again in the hole 111 with 12 corresponding each condensed light base 11 of insertion of the light emitting diode on the permutation circuit board 13; but because the degree of depth of the pin 121 insertion circuit boards 13 of light emitting diode 12 is uncontrollable; cause light emitting diode 12 its height Chang Yuyuan demands of solid welding not to be inconsistent; when making circuit board 13 with these spotlight 11 combinations; regular meeting's generating unit divides light emitting diode 12 to stretch in the condensed light base 11; part light emitting diode 12 does not then stretch into condensed light base 11 as yet; just solid welding can't be used at the light emitting diode 12 of circuit board 13 and the height of condensed light base 11, increases the consumption of circuit board 13 and light emitting diode 12 on foot.
Consult Fig. 3, for solving the uncontrollable problem of the degree of depth that light emitting diode 12 inserts circuit board 13, partly the producer can be between each light emitting diode 12 and circuit board 3, look required height requirement and install a lock washer 14 additional, with the degree of depth of control light emitting diode 12 insertion circuit boards 13, but this kind way must the extra cost that increases lock washer 14.
Consult Fig. 4, it is the another kind of way that need not install lock washer additional, is the diameter that the aperture that dwindles condensed light base 11 holes 111 is slightly less than light emitting diode 12, stretches into the degree of depth of condensed light base 11 with predetermined fixed light emitting diode 12.After in advance each light emitting diode 12 being positioned over each condensed light base 11, sending circuit board 13 to the fluid welding stove with the whole light emitting diode 12 that combines condensed light base 11 again welds fixing, but the shortcoming of this kind production method is: because the aperture of hole 111 is slightly less than the diameter of light emitting diode 12, light emitting diode often is difficult to insert in the hole 111, even and each light emitting diode 12 has been fixed, during with circuit board 13 solder bond, its pin 121 also is difficult to correspondence and passes circuit board 13, in addition, because condensed light base 11 major parts are to make with plastic material, when sending the fluid welding stove to, also can't bear high temperature and easily temperature distortion, so still have the defective of its existence.
Summary of the invention
Therefore, the purpose of this utility model is the defective that overcomes above-mentioned prior art, a kind of escapable cost is provided and controls the car lamp device of quality.
The purpose of this utility model realizes that by following technical proposals this novel car lamp device comprises most condensed light base, at least one circuit board and most light emitting diodes of arranging.Respectively this condensed light base generally is bowl-type, and its bowl-type bottom is provided with a hole; Respectively this light emitting diode has a luminous body, and two pins and two of being located at this luminous body are convexly set in respectively this pin respectively and are interval in its terminal protuberance; Wherein, respectively the pin of this light emitting diode is inserted in this circuit board with its end to the part of this protuberance, and this luminous body then penetrates this condensed light base by the hole of this condensed light base bottom respectively.
Compared with prior art, adopt the advantage that the utlity model has of technique scheme to be: this novel car lamp device is by by the protuberance of being located on each light emitting diode pin, make that light emitting diode is to insert circuit board with its protuberance to the part of leg end, and fixedly light emitting diode inserts the degree of depth of circuit board, and then makes the luminous body of these light emitting diodes all can stretch in these condensed light bases.
